当前位置:首页 > React

react如何解决依赖

2026-01-24 20:53:58React

解决 React 依赖问题的常见方法

使用 npm 或 yarn 安装依赖
在项目根目录运行以下命令安装缺失的依赖项。npm 和 yarn 会自动解析并安装 package.json 中列出的依赖项。

npm install
# 或
yarn install

更新或降级依赖版本
通过指定版本号解决版本冲突问题。修改 package.json 中的版本号后重新安装依赖。

react如何解决依赖

npm install package-name@version
# 或
yarn add package-name@version

清理并重新安装依赖
删除 node_modules 和 lock 文件后重新安装,解决依赖树混乱问题。

rm -rf node_modules package-lock.json
npm install
# 或
yarn install

使用 yarn resolutions 强制版本
在 package.json 中添加 resolutions 字段强制指定依赖版本,解决子依赖冲突。

react如何解决依赖

"resolutions": {
  "dependency-name": "1.2.3"
}

检查 peerDependencies 警告
根据控制台提示安装缺失的 peerDependencies,或使用 --legacy-peer-deps 忽略警告。

npm install --legacy-peer-deps

使用 npm-check-updates 更新依赖
全局安装 ncu 工具检查并更新过时的依赖项。

npx npm-check-updates -u
npm install

锁定依赖版本
使用 package-lock.json 或 yarn.lock 文件锁定依赖版本,确保团队环境一致。避免直接修改 lock 文件,通过 CLI 命令更新。

分享给朋友:

相关文章

react如何取消渲染

react如何取消渲染

取消渲染的方法 在React中,取消渲染通常指阻止组件在特定条件下进行不必要的渲染。可以通过以下几种方式实现: 条件渲染 使用条件语句(如if或三元运算符)直接返回null,避免渲染组件内容。例如:…

如何生成react代码

如何生成react代码

使用 Create React App 生成项目 安装 Node.js 后,通过命令行工具运行以下命令创建新项目: npx create-react-app my-app cd my-app npm…

如何手写一个react

如何手写一个react

手写一个简单的 React 创建一个基础的 React 实现需要理解其核心概念:虚拟 DOM、组件、状态管理和渲染。以下是一个简化版的 React 实现。 创建虚拟 DOM 虚拟 DOM 是真实 D…

react如何encode

react如何encode

React 中编码的实现方式 在 React 中,编码通常涉及对 URL、HTML 实体或特殊字符的处理。以下是几种常见的编码方法: 使用 encodeURIComponent 进行 URL 编码…

react如何迭代

react如何迭代

在 React 中迭代数组或对象 React 提供了多种方式来处理数组或对象的迭代,以下是常见的方法: 使用 map 方法迭代数组 map 是 JavaScript 数组的内置方法,常用于在 Rea…

如何配置react

如何配置react

配置React项目的步骤 安装Node.js和npm 确保系统已安装Node.js(包含npm)。可通过官网下载并安装最新版本。安装完成后,运行以下命令验证版本: node -v npm -v 创…